This front line reference investigates nanostructured surfaces, invisible to the naked eye. Machinery and processes explained in a logical fashion. Students and professionals will benefit from the knowledge imparted by the prominent authors.

Lifeng Chi studied physics and physical chemistry in Jilin University, China, and received her Ph.D degree in 1989 in Göttingen, Germany, working on electron/energy transfer in thin organic films. After a postdoctoral stay at the University of Mainz and BASF, she moved to University of Münster in 1993 and received a Lise Meitner scholarship for habilitation in 1997. In 2000 she finished her habilitation working on nanostructuring through self–organization in organic films. She became a professor in Physics at the University of Münster in 2004. Her research interests include surface patterning by bottom–up strategies through self–organization, STM/AFM investigation on soft molecular assemblies, the connection between micro– and nanostructures, and surface functionalization through self–assembly.
